Ordinals
beta
Address bc1pw9nkm57852xuwmpt3wz4wy7l7spux370ah258ekr76npsqhlw6csk9pq0z
sat balance
829
outputs
fcc741c221ef3b7b3b2b7be640f59ced3438c3b6cbe46582ac773ff2506a0ae6:2